A company may choose to reincorporate for several strategic reasons. These can include seeking more favorable tax conditions, accessing better funding options, or improving regulatory frameworks. Ultimately, re-incorporating offers the potential to enhance operational efficiency and align with the company's long-term goals.

When a company becomes incorporated, it legally transforms into a separate entity from its owners, providing benefits such as limited liability. This means that the owners' personal assets are protected from the company's debts and obligations. Incorporation also allows the business to raise capital more easily, enhancing its growth potential.

Re-incorporation refers to the process where a company changes its incorporation details, often moving from one state to another, or transitioning from a different business structure. This may involve selecting a new jurisdiction that offers better advantages regarding taxation, regulations, or operational flexibility.
